What is the meaning of the name Phyllidah ?

The baby name Phyllidah is a Female name , 3 syllables long and is pronounced /ˈfɪlɪdə/ (FIL-ih-dah or FIL-i-duh).

Phyllidah is Greek in Origin.

Phyllidah is an embellished spelling of Phyllida, a feminine name shaped in Early Modern English from Phyllis (Greek Phyllis, from phyllon “leaf”). It carries the pastoral sense of “leafy; green bough; foliage,” echoing the mythic Phyllis, the Thracian princess whose name became emblematic of woodland romance in classical and later literature.

Phyllida entered English as the stock shepherdess of Renaissance and Restoration pastorals - think “Phyllida and Corydon” - and has enjoyed periodic revivals in Britain, with contemporary visibility via figures such as Phyllida Law, Phyllida Lloyd, and Phyllida Barlow. Phyllidah itself is very rare; the final -ah is a modern ornamental ending parallel to Hannah or Dinah. Related forms include Phyllida (standard), Phillida/Phylida (variant spellings), and Phyllis; short forms include Phyl/Phil, Lida, and Liddy. Meaning-focused interpretations emphasize freshness, verdure, and renewal.
